I have a 16' deep V too and am ok most days....it's a tinny so I get a little bounced around in the big waves but anything under 15 km/h is usually ok (winds from the North are fine too). Play out a little extra anchor line on those windier days so the bounces wont unseat your anchor.
I usually take a spin around by the pier when I 1st get to Bruce so I can see what the lake looks like & also to see where the packs of boats are.
The end of the channel by the lighthouse can be unnerving when it's really rolling but you can't show fear....wait till you see some of the rides out there & you 'll feel a lot more confident. Good Luck dinner is waiting ...now go get it!
